News reaches the city, of a store robbery at Climax Wednesday night. The store house of Allen Bros of that place was entered aud a number of razors, coats, pistols and' other arti cles taken therefrom. No clew has been found disclosing the identity of the robbers. Newt Scott and Son Moore, became involved in a dispute in a pool room on l'road street last Saturday night and iq the melee that fol'owed Scott was dangerously and almost fataly dabbe! by Moore. The negio who did the cutting made baste to depart and has not been arretted. He lived formerly in Thonasville. t»TMK briiKKKBoPllAiattRibUti; 1 am how better prepared that! eVer to do you? drayage—both light nnd heavy, t Appreciate the kind favot-s thy friends have shown me in the past and { promise them to ren der more efficient service in the fu ture.
